What is validation and verification in Excel?

Data validation is a feature in Excel used to control what a user can enter into a cell. For example, you could use data validation to make sure a value is a number between 1 and 6, make sure a date occurs in the next 30 days, or make sure a text entry is less than 25 characters.

How do I validate data validation in Excel?

Find cells that have data validation rules

  1. On the Edit menu, point to Find, and then click Go To.
  2. Click Special.
  3. Select Data Validation.
  4. To find all cells with data validation, select All, and then click OK. To find cells that have the same validation rules as another cell, select Same, and then click OK.

Why does my excel not have data validation?

You might currently be entering data – The Data Validation command is not available while you are entering data in a cell. To finish entering data, press Enter or ESC to quit. The worksheet might be protected or shared – You cannot change data validation settings if your workbook is shared or protected.

Can I use data validation from another sheet?

You can force data validation to reference a list on another worksheet using two different approaches: named ranges and the INDIRECT function.

Why Data Validation is not working in Excel?

If data validation isn’t working, make sure that: Users are not copying or filling data – Data validation is designed to show messages and prevent invalid entries only when users type data directly in a cell. When data is copied or filled, the messages do not appear.

How do I apply Data Validation to an entire column?

  1. Select the entire column you want to validate.
  2. Click on “Data Validation” from the Data tab.
  3. Choose “List” from the “Allow” box.
  4. Click on the arrow to the right of the “Source” box and select the cells containing the allowed values.

How do I change the validation settings after I share a workbook?

After you share a workbook, you won’t be able to change the validation settings unless you stop sharing. You can apply data validation to cells that already have data entered in them. However, Excel does not automatically notify you that the existing cells contain invalid data.

How do I change the validation settings for a cell?

If you change the validation settings for a cell, you can automatically apply your changes to all other cells that have the same settings.
